What affects the price

The final price for a new water heater depends on a few moving parts. First, you have to choose the right fuel source—gas or electric—and decide if you want to stick with a standard tank or upgrade to a tankless model. We also look at the physical space where it sits and whether your current venting or gas lines meet modern safety codes. What are signs I need a new water heater in Colorado Springs?

Key indicators include a sudden drop in hot water temperature, unusual noises like rumbling or popping, or visible leaks around the base of the unit. If your hot water has a metallic or rusty taste, it's also a warning sign. Don't ignore these symptoms.

What is the most common problem with a hot water heater?

Sediment accumulation at the bottom of the tank is a frequent cause of noise and decreased efficiency. Other common issues involve heating element failure, thermostat problems, or leaks from the tank or connecting pipes. A qualified pro can often resolve these problems. Is it worth it to repair a hot water heater in Colorado Springs?

Repairing your water heater is often a sensible choice if the unit is not too old and the repair is minor. However, if your heater is nearing the end of its typical lifespan or requires costly repairs, replacing it with a new, more efficient model might be a better long-term investment.
